The journalists of Novaya Gazeta published the first issue of comics about the protests around the construction of landfill at station Shies on the border of Arkhangelsk Oblast and Komi within the Kafka Kodeks (‘Code’) special project. The release noted characters that resemble Russian politicians and ecoactivist Drevarkh Prosvetlyonnyi (‘The Enlightened’). This was reported on December 8 by the authors of the project.

The authors used the assumption that the protests against the landfill were initiated by creator of Facebook Mark Zuckerberg and by Swedish schoolgirl and eco-activist Greta Thunberg as the basis of the legend of comics. The artists added two characters with superpowers into the plot — the Spirit of Shies and the Eco-Guard. The authors have made eco-activist Drevarkh Prosvetlyonnyi (Andrei Khristoforov) a shaman, who had actually summoned the Spirit of Shies, in the comics.

The artists played upon the episode when Drevarkh doused the construction guards with urine from a water pistol.

The authors described the plot of the comic book about Shies in the following way: "Russian mistique against Western technocrats." According to the artists, "this genre is ideal for describing the current political situation without directly pointing to specific characters."


Artists from Kafka Kodeks had published comics, for example, about human rights activist Lev Ponomaryov and his arrest for participating in an uncoordinated rally of support for political prisoners.
